1. Avoid Obstructions
One of the most apparent factors for cleaning your restroom drains every month is to avoid obstructions. When you tidy your drains pipes regularly, you will not end up with deep clogs that need strong chemicals and expert equipment. While you can clean your bathroom drains pipes on your own, we advise that you call a plumbing technician to professionally clean your drains a few times per year.

2. Avoid Bad Odors
A expert plumbing professional can not just unclog your drain but likewise deodorize it. You can put hot water and bleach down the drain to get rid of some of the bad smells, but that is just a momentary repair.

3. Recognize Underlying Issues
When you tidy your drain once a month, you can recognize underlying concerns before they become serious issues. If it is not just the normal hair and gunk, you must call a plumbing professional to see if your restroom drains pipes need to be repaired.

4. Faster Draining
Do you dislike the sensation of standing in a couple of inches of water in the shower? A slow-draining sink or shower is a good sign that you need to clean up the pipelines. When you tidy your drains pipes monthly, you must never have to worry about slow-draining sinks or showers. Not only that, but faster-draining pipes help keep your sink and shower cleaner.

5. Avoid Substantial Damage
As mentioned, regularly cleaning your bathroom drains pipes can help determine underlying issues that are more serious than a sink obstructed with hair. The average expense to repair a drain line is $696, which is much more expensive than the simple $10 it requires to clean your drains pipes regular monthly. Serious obstructions can damage your whole plumbing system and even have an effect on the public systems and the quality of water.

If you have a gas hot water heater, you need to regularly examine the pilot burner for extreme soot accumulation. Extreme soot accumulation can trigger a blocked flue, which can lead to carbon monoxide dripping into your home. Thus, a routine check up of the pilot light is really essential in ensuring there isn't a buildup of soot.

Make certain that you avoid tossing fats down the drain after you tidy up your meal. Fats can solidify in time which can trigger a drainage issue and corrupt your water flow. Throw away fats and different kinds of cooking oils in the trash after you finish with your meal.

To eliminate dirt that collects under the edges of faucets, consider using an old toothbrush, instead of cleaning products. Lots of cleaning products will simply cause damage to your faucets, and a few of this damage could be extreme. Just dip the toothbrush into warm water and after that utilize it.

Garbage disposals are a common reason for pipes issues, which is an simple problem to resolve. Don't simply put whatever down the disposal or treat it like a 2nd wastebasket. Utilize the disposal things that would be hard to dispose of typically. Putting all leftover food down the sink is a great way to produce blockages.

Make certain to never leave any flammable liquids near your water heater. Certain liquids like fuel, solvents, or adhesives are flammable, and if left too close to the hot water heater, can spark. If you need to have these liquids in your basement, location it far away from your water heater.
